The Contingency Fee Agreement Form with Attorney in Utah is a legal document that formalizes the relationship between a client and their attorney regarding the handling of a claim, specifically designed for cases like wrongful termination. This agreement details the attorney's responsibilities, including negotiating settlements and filing necessary legal actions. Key features include defined attorney fees based on the outcome of the case, costs and expenses to be covered by the client, and provisions for lien rights on recoveries. It also includes clauses concerning the employment of expert witnesses, associate counsel, and the conditions under which an attorney may withdraw from the case. Attorneys should educate clients on the importance of this agreement, emphasizing that it sets expectations on fees and conditions, while also stipulating the outcomes that cannot be guaranteed. The form is particularly useful for attorneys, partners, owners, associates, paralegals, and legal assistants, as it ensures clarity in client representation and protects both parties' interests. Those filling out this form should ensure all blank spaces are completed accurately, reflecting specific terms and details pertinent to the client's situation.

The problem of recovering litigation costs drives many of the claims for imaginative damages. Contingent fees create an undue emphasis on the extent of the plaintiff's damages, and they encourage the filing and prosecution of cases with large damages but little negligence.

In what kinds of cases are contingency fees prohibited? Divorce and Criminal.

Retainer agreements (also referred to as representation agreements) are a type of compensation agreement with lawyers either for reserving their employment or as compensation for future services. Also inside the agreement are details on the scope and procedure for the representation.

A settlement can take anywhere from a few weeks to over five years to close. Straightforward personal injury cases, like a car accident lawsuit from a rear-end collision, are more likely to resolve quickly. A medical malpractice case is more likely to take several years.
